alarms Page
The Alarms page, shown below, is accessed by clicking Alarms on the menu bar. It enables you to view the alarm log.
The Alarms page is divided into two areas:

Alarm List
The alarm list displays the alarms in the controller’s alarm log, the following information is page displays a list of the
basic alarm attributes from the alarm log. The following information is displayed for each alarm.
Module reference (e.g. S1 for sensor 1)
Label
Alarm type (e.g. high)
Value at the time of alarm
Date and time the alarm occurred
Transition state (occurred or cleared)
Alarm state (e.g. sent), or Event for v2.10 and later
for the Log Buffer events.
Clicking the module reference in the Module ref column will take you straight to module details page for the module
to which the alarm applies.
